Damien - Origin and Meaning of the name

Meaning of the name Damien
 
 

 



The boy name Damien [ 3 syll. da-mien, dam-i-en ] is pronounced as DEYMiyahN KEY. Damien is largely used in French and its origin is Old Greek. Damien is a variant of the name Damian (English, German, and Polish).

Damien is popular as a baby name for boys, and it is also regarded as fairly trendy. The name's popularity has been rising since the 1960s; before that, it was of infrequent use only. At the modest peak of its usage in 2007, 0.102% of baby boys were named Damien. It ranked at #182 then. Out of the group of boy names directly related to Damien, Damian (English, German, and Polish) was the most popular in 2007. It was used 33% more than Damien in that year.
